Fabio Quartararo’s Quirks: From Dishwasher Disdain to Childhood Trauma
MotoGP champion Fabio Quartararo reveals a surprising aversion to dishwashers, a childhood snake phobia, and a life-altering heart surgery that shaped his perspective.
quartararo’s pet Peeve: The Dreaded Dishwasher
Despite his high-speed career, Quartararo confesses his biggest pet peeve is unloading the dishwasher. He jokingly tells his parents that while he would do anything else for them, the task is “horrible,” a “waste of time,” and ultimately pointless.
confronting Fears: Quartararo’s Snake Phobia
The MotoGP star also shares his fear of snakes, a surprising revelation given that he used to handle them as a child. A frightening encounter where he nearly stepped on one triggered the phobia.
From “Pâté de Papy” to Peak Physique: The Weight Loss Journey
Quartararo recalls a childhood phase where he ”abused” his grandfather’s pâté, leading to a weight gain he wasn’t fond of. At age ten, determined to slim down, he successfully shed between 22 and 26 pounds.
The Shampoo Secret and Humor About Hair Loss
Quartararo humorously acknowledges his dedication to personal care, confessing that he always carries his Garnier shampoo with him during tournaments – but that it may be for nought, as he jokes of his impending hair loss!
Life-Altering Experience: Facing Heart Surgery as a Child
The most profound revelation is Quartararo’s open discussion of undergoing emergency heart surgery at age 12. Originally scheduled for age 18, the surgery was moved forward due to the deterioration of his condition. This experience gave him a new outlook on life, cherishing good times and avoiding unneeded conflicts. Upon waking up from surgery, one of the first things he ate was some “foie gras” brought to him by his grandfather.
